How to set up a mobile crypto wallet in 5 steps

Install a trusted app like Trust or MetaMask from official stores–avoid third-party sources. Open it, then tap “Create New” to generate a fresh address; write down the 12-24 word backup phrase immediately and store it offline, never digitally.

Transfer a small amount first to test sending and receiving. Enable two-factor authentication (2FA) if available, and check for automatic updates to ensure security patches are applied. For cold storage options, consider linking a hardware device such as Ledger via Bluetooth after initial setup.

Securing private keys on mobile devices

Store sensitive access codes in hardware-backed keystores–modern smartphones with biometric authentication encrypt data at the chip level, ensuring key material never leaves secure enclaves.

Never screenshot or manually back up seed phrases as plaintext; instead, use etched metal plates stored separately from the device itself, ideally split across multiple locations. For apps handling critical transactions, enforce mandatory time-delayed approvals to prevent instant unauthorized transfers.

Disable cloud synchronization for any file containing cryptographic material–automated backups to iCloud or Google Drive have led to multiple high-profile breaches when linked accounts were compromised. Instead, opt for air-gapped QR-based transfers when migrating devices.

Isolate high-value credentials on dedicated burner phones with minimal app installations, disabled app permissions, and custom firmware stripped of bloatware. Research shows targeted malware infections drop 83% on such setups compared to daily-use devices with social/messaging apps.

For iOS, enable “Advanced Data Protection” to enforce end-to-end encryption for all on-device files; Android users should verify hardware security module (HSM) support via KeyAttestation apps before entrusting keys to a specific model.

Sending and receiving crypto via mobile wallet

Always double-check the recipient’s address before confirming a transaction. A single incorrect character can result in irreversible loss of assets. Most apps support QR codes for easy and error-free transfers.

To receive funds, share your public address or its QR code from the app. Ensure the sender verifies the details, especially during large transfers. Some platforms allow generating new addresses for enhanced privacy.

Transaction fees vary based on network congestion and priority. Ethereum gas fees, for example, often spike during peak usage. Choose between low, medium, or high fees depending on how quickly you need the transfer processed.

Managing gas fees in mobile wallet transactions

Set custom fee limits per transaction – most interfaces allow manual input under “advanced settings,” preventing unexpected spikes during network congestion. For Ethereum, 30-40 Gwei typically balances speed and cost during average activity.

Track pending transactions’ fee markets before signing. Tools like Etherscan’s Gas Tracker display real-time base rates, while wallet dashboards often highlight predicted confirmation times at different price tiers.

FAQ:

What is a mobile crypto wallet?

A mobile crypto wallet is a smartphone app that lets users store, send, and receive cryptocurrencies. Unlike physical wallets, these apps don’t store actual coins but manage private keys needed to access funds on the blockchain. Examples include Trust Wallet and Coinbase Wallet, which support multiple cryptocurrencies.

Are mobile crypto wallets safe to use?

Security varies by wallet. Reputable ones use encryption, biometric authentication, and two-factor protection. However, risks like malware or phishing attacks exist, so users should enable all security features, download apps only from official stores, and avoid sharing recovery phrases.

What happens if I lose my phone with a crypto wallet installed?

If you’ve backed up your recovery phrase (12-24 words), you can restore access on another device. Without this backup, funds may be permanently lost since wallet data is stored locally on the phone and not recoverable through centralized servers.

Why do some mobile wallets not support Bitcoin?

Some wallets exclude Bitcoin due to technical differences. Bitcoin’s blockchain is larger and requires more storage space than newer blockchains. Wallets designed for specific blockchains (e.g., MetaMask for Ethereum) often skip Bitcoin support to optimize performance for their primary networks.

Can I use the same mobile wallet for multiple cryptocurrencies?

Many wallets support multiple coins (multi-asset wallets), but check compatibility first. For instance, Trust Wallet handles 60+ blockchains, while Phantom Wallet focuses on Solana. Always verify supported assets before transferring funds to avoid losing tokens.
